102 /*
103 * Internal "wscons_event" queue interface for the keyboard and mouse drivers.
104 */
105
106 #include <sys/cdefs.h>
107 __KERNEL_RCSID(0, "$NetBSD: wsevent.c,v 1.47 2021/09/26 01:16:10 thorpej Exp $");
108
109 #ifdef _KERNEL_OPT
110 #include "opt_compat_netbsd.h"
111 #include "opt_modular.h"
112 #endif
113
114 #include <sys/param.h>
115 #include <sys/kernel.h>
116 #include <sys/fcntl.h>
117 #include <sys/kmem.h>
118 #include <sys/proc.h>
119 #include <sys/systm.h>
120 #include <sys/vnode.h>
121 #include <sys/select.h>
122 #include <sys/poll.h>
123 #include <sys/compat_stub.h>
124 #include <sys/sysctl.h>
125
126 #include <dev/wscons/wsconsio.h>
127 #include <dev/wscons/wseventvar.h>
128
129 /*
130 * Size of a wsevent queue (measured in number of events).
131 * Should be a power of two so that `%' is fast.
132 * At the moment, the value below makes the queues use 2 Kbytes each; this
133 * value may need tuning.
134 */
135 #define WSEVENT_QSIZE 256
136
137 #define EVSIZE(ver) ((ver) == WSEVENT_VERSION ? \
138 sizeof(struct wscons_event) : \
139 sizeof(struct owscons_event))
140 #define EVARRAY(ev, idx) (&(ev)->q[(idx)])
141
142 static int wsevent_default_version = WSEVENT_VERSION;
143
144 /*
145 * Priority of code managing wsevent queues. PWSEVENT is set just above
146 * PSOCK, which is just above TTIPRI, on the theory that mouse and keyboard
147 * `user' input should be quick.
148 */
149 #define PWSEVENT 23
150 #define splwsevent() spltty()
151
152 static void wsevent_intr(void *);
153
154 /*
155 * Initialize a wscons_event queue.
156 */
157 void
wsevent_init(struct wseventvar * ev,struct proc * p)158 wsevent_init(struct wseventvar *ev, struct proc *p)
159 {
160
161 if (ev->q != NULL) {
162 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
163 printf("wsevent_init: already init\n");
164 #endif
165 return;
166 }
167 /*
168 * For binary compat set default version and either build with
169 * COMPAT_50 or load COMPAT_50 module to include the compatibility
170 * code.
171 */
172 if (wsevent_default_version >= 0 &&
173 wsevent_default_version < WSEVENT_VERSION)
174 ev->version = wsevent_default_version;
175 else
176 ev->version = WSEVENT_VERSION;
177
178 ev->get = ev->put = 0;
179 ev->q = kmem_alloc(WSEVENT_QSIZE * sizeof(*ev->q), KM_SLEEP);
180 selinit(&ev->sel);
181 ev->io = p;
182 ev->sih = softint_establish(SOFTINT_MPSAFE | SOFTINT_CLOCK,
183 wsevent_intr, ev);
184 }

224 /*
225 * User-level interface: read, poll.
226 * (User cannot write an event queue.)
227 */
228 int
wsevent_read(struct wseventvar * ev,struct uio * uio,int flags)229 wsevent_read(struct wseventvar *ev, struct uio *uio, int flags)
230 {
231 int s, n, cnt, error;
232 const int ver = ev->version;
233 const size_t evsize = EVSIZE(ver);
234
235 /*
236 * Make sure we can return at least 1.
237 */
238 if (uio->uio_resid < evsize)
239 return (EMSGSIZE); /* ??? */
240 s = splwsevent();
241 while (ev->get == ev->put) {
242 if (flags & IO_NDELAY) {
243 splx(s);
244 return (EWOULDBLOCK);
245 }
246 ev->wanted = 1;
247 error = tsleep(ev, PWSEVENT | PCATCH, "wsevent_read", 0);
248 if (error) {
249 splx(s);
250 return (error);
251 }
252 }
253 /*
254 * Move wscons_event from tail end of queue (there is at least one
255 * there).
256 */
257 if (ev->put < ev->get)
258 cnt = WSEVENT_QSIZE - ev->get; /* events in [get..QSIZE) */
259 else
260 cnt = ev->put - ev->get; /* events in [get..put) */
261 splx(s);
262 n = howmany(uio->uio_resid, evsize);
263 if (cnt > n)
264 cnt = n;
265 error = wsevent_copyout_events(EVARRAY(ev, ev->get), cnt, uio, ver);
266 n -= cnt;
267 /*
268 * If we do not wrap to 0, used up all our space, or had an error,
269 * stop. Otherwise move from front of queue to put index, if there
270 * is anything there to move.
271 */
272 if ((ev->get = (ev->get + cnt) % WSEVENT_QSIZE) != 0 ||
273 n == 0 || error || (cnt = ev->put) == 0)
274 return (error);
275 if (cnt > n)
276 cnt = n;
277 error = wsevent_copyout_events(EVARRAY(ev, 0), cnt, uio, ver);
278 ev->get = cnt;
279 return (error);
280 }

394 /*
395 * Injects the set of events given in 'events', whose size is 'nevents',
396 * into the 'ev' queue. If there is not enough free space to inject them
397 * all, returns ENOSPC and the queue is left intact; otherwise returns 0
398 * and wakes up all listeners.
399 */
400 int
wsevent_inject(struct wseventvar * ev,struct wscons_event * events,size_t nevents)401 wsevent_inject(struct wseventvar *ev, struct wscons_event *events,
402 size_t nevents)
403 {
404 size_t avail, i;
405 struct timespec t;
406
407 /* Calculate number of free slots in the queue. */
408 if (ev->put < ev->get)
409 avail = ev->get - ev->put;
410 else
411 avail = WSEVENT_QSIZE - (ev->put - ev->get);
412 KASSERT(avail <= WSEVENT_QSIZE);
413
414 /* Fail if there is all events will not fit in the queue. */
415 if (avail < nevents)
416 return ENOSPC;
417
418 /* Use the current time for all events. */
419 getnanotime(&t);
420
421 /* Inject the events. */
422 for (i = 0; i < nevents; i++) {
423 struct wscons_event *we;
424
425 we = EVARRAY(ev, ev->put);
426 we->type = events[i].type;
427 we->value = events[i].value;
428 we->time = t;
429
430 ev->put = (ev->put + 1) % WSEVENT_QSIZE;
431 }
432 wsevent_wakeup(ev);
433
434 return 0;
435 }
